elmayla armudu karşılaştırmak - Turkish English Dictionary

elmayla armudu karşılaştırmak

Meanings of "elmayla armudu karşılaştırmak" in English Turkish Dictionary : 1 result(s)

Turkish English
Idioms
elmayla armudu karşılaştırmak mix apples and oranges v.

Meanings of "elmayla armudu karşılaştırmak" with other terms in English Turkish Dictionary : 1 result(s)

Turkish English
Idioms
elmayla armudu karşılaştırmak gibi like comparing apples and oranges expr.